Title:
ACTIVATED VITAMIN D DERIVATIVE
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P2000016987
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

To obtain an activated vitamin D derivative having an excellent bone quantity-improving action, an excellent differentiation inducing action, an excellent cell proliferation-inhibiting action, an excellent immunoregulatory action, etc., without causing hypercalcemia.

A compound of the formula (A and B are each carbonyl or methylene), for example, (24R,25R)-1α,3β,25-trihydroxyvitamin D4 26,28-lactone. The compound of the formula is obtained by selectively dehydrating the tertiary hydroxyl group of a phenylsulfone derivative, coupling the obtained compound with the 4-phenyl-1,2,4-triazoline-3,4-dione adduct of a 22-iodo steroid in the presence of a base, converting the reaction product into a side chain triol derivative, converting the compound into a 26-carboxylic acid derivative, hydrolyzing the derivative, irradiating the obtained precursor of the compound of the formula with UV light, and subsequently thermally isomerizing the product. The compound of the formula is preferably administered at a daily dose of 0.1-100 μg.
